Title: Intentional Integrity Author: Robert Chesnut Narrator: Robert Chesnut Format: mp3 Length: 11 hrs and 51 mins Release date: 08-06-20 Ratings: 4 out of 5 stars, 1 rating Genres: Business Ethics Publisher's Summary: Silicon Valley expert and general counsel of Airbnb Robert Chesnut shows that companies that do not think seriously about a crucial element of corporate culture - integrity - are destined to fail. Chesnut offers a six-step process for leaders to foster and manage a culture of integrity at work. He explains the rationale and legal context for the ethics and practices and presents scenarios to illuminate the nuances of thinking deeply and objectively about workplace culture.
